Output e63b62b7ec1af36a0af14625d9b7c8d4650267f9d33bd6bcdd1df6a1f329fc4d:1

value
10990075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9077014265cc4efebec96555ef3d1758cc13750 OP_EQUAL
address
3QPm66c5TNUfobMuCBkApDtSy6YvEKxkzp
transaction
e63b62b7ec1af36a0af14625d9b7c8d4650267f9d33bd6bcdd1df6a1f329fc4d
confirmations
351462
spent
true